Что такое CDN и зачем нужны сети распространения содержимого
CDN представляет собой географически распределённую структуру для быстрой передачи веб-контента юзерам. Сеть состоит из машин, находящихся в различных локациях мира. Главная функция CDN состоит в уменьшении времени загрузки веб-страниц, изображений и видеофайлов. Система транслирует данные с близлежащего географического сервера, уменьшая дистанцию между аппаратом пин ап зеркало юзера и первоисточником информации.
Задача производительности открытия ресурсов
Производительность загрузки веб-ресурсов влияет на пользовательский впечатление и торговые метрики компании. Медленная отдача материалов повышает коэффициент отказов и уменьшает конверсию. Посетители ожидают немедленной открытия страниц пин ап, промедление в несколько секунд порождает отрицательную ответ.
Территориальное расстояние между узлом и клиентом порождает природные препятствия транспортировки данных. Обращение от юзера из Азии к машине в Европе преодолевает тысячи километров, наращивая отклик. Каждый маршрутизатор на пути передвижения пакетов вносит миллисекунды задержки.
Высокая загрузка на единый сервер притормаживает обработку запросов всех клиентов. Максимальные часы создают последовательности обращений, которые узел не успевает исполнять. Ограниченная пропускная возможность линии оказывается критичным звеном при транспортировке мультимедийного содержимого.
Современные веб-страницы содержат множество составляющих: фотографии, ролики, скрипты и таблицы стилей. Суммарный объём подгружаемых данных pin up достигает нескольких мегабайт. Мобильные устройства чувствительны к сложностям производительности из-за нестабильности радиосетей каналов.
Как работает сеть доставки контента
Система передачи контента функционирует по методу территориального распределения дубликатов информации между узлами. Оператор CDN устанавливает точки присутствия в различных областях, создавая всемирную структуру. Когда пользователь вызывает веб-страницу, платформа выявляет близлежащий к нему машину.
DNS-маршрутизация направляет запрос к наилучшему пункту на базе географического местонахождения клиента. Системы оценивают загрузку машин, доступность каналов и стабильность соединения. Система определяет сервер с наименьшим периодом ответа.
Краевой сервер проверяет наличие требуемого данных в местном репозитории. Если реплика имеется и современна, узел отправляет информацию пользователю. Отсутствие данных пин ап казино инициирует запрос к серверу для загрузки оригинала.
Загруженный содержимое размещается на периферийном сервере для будущих обращений. Следующие клиенты из региона принимают сведения из регионального кэша без запроса к главному машине. Процесс дублирования выравнивает содержимое между точками присутствия. Обновление документов запускает удаление старых дубликатов в рассредоточенной структуре.
Основные элементы CDN-инфраструктуры
Инфраструктура сети передачи материалов включает из связанных технологических компонентов. Каждый компонент исполняет уникальные роли пин ап в ходе отправки сведений юзерам.
- Краевые серверы находятся географически рядом к конечным клиентам. Серверы хранят кэшированные дубликаты контента и исполняют поступающие вызовы. Распределение машин по регионам уменьшает реальное расстояние транспортировки данных.
- Основной узел включает первоначальные версии всех данных веб-ресурса. Периферийные пункты обращаются к источнику при нехватке материалов в местном кэше. Центральное сервер обеспечивает актуальность сведений в распространённой структуре.
- Платформа контроля контентом организует работу всех серверов структуры. Платформа мониторит состояние машин, разделяет нагрузку и регулирует сохранением. Управленческая консоль даёт конфигурировать условия обработки документов.
- Балансировщики нагрузки разделяют приходящий трафик между активными серверами. Механизмы оценивают загруженность пунктов и перенаправляют обращения к менее нагруженным узлам. Механизм исключает перенагрузку при внезапном увеличении трафика.
Кэширование документов на распространённых серверах
Сохранение является собой размещение дубликатов документов на территориально распределённых машинах. Методика даёт сберегать неизменный содержимое поблизости к юзерам, сокращая срок отправки. Краевые пункты формируют местные реплики картинок, видео, таблиц стилей и скриптов.
Подходы сохранения устанавливают правила размещения разнообразных категорий содержимого. Статические данные записываются на долгий промежуток, поскольку нечасто меняются. Переменный содержимое нуждается частого модификации или исключения из кэша. Конфигурации времени жизни воздействуют на равновесие между актуальностью и скоростью передачи.
Система инвалидации удаляет устаревшие копии документов из распространённого хранилища. При модификации содержимого пин ап казино система отправляет уведомления краевым серверам о необходимости модификации. Механизм очистки гарантирует согласование данных между точками присутствия.
Заголовки HTTP контролируют функционированием записи на разнообразных уровнях системы. Инструкции Cache-Control указывают принципы сохранения и модификации данных. Параметры ETag позволяют проверять актуальность содержимого без полной загрузки. Выборочные вызовы уменьшают отправку данных при недостатке правок.
Как CDN уменьшает нагруженность на основной узел
Разделение обращений между периферийными серверами облегчает центральный узел от обработки повторяющихся вызовов. Основная масса запросов к статическому материалам исполняются локальными пунктами без задействования основного сервера. Главная система исполняет только индивидуальные вызовы и динамический содержимое.
Сохранение постоянных материалов исключает необходимость неоднократной отправки аналогичных данных. Изображения, ролики и таблицы стилей подгружаются с исходного машины разово, потом обслуживаются из кэша. Уменьшение обращений к основному серверу высвобождает процессорные мощности для трудных действий.
Пропускная способность канала центрального машины тратится эффективнее при применении CDN. Транспортировка мультимедийного контента осуществляется через распространённую систему серверов. Исходный сервер передаёт данные исключительно на точки присутствия, а не каждому клиенту.
Территориальное разделение нагрузки исключает перенагрузку основного узла в моменты высокой активности. Наивысшие нагрузки разделяются между машинами в разных областях. Надёжность платформы pin up повышается благодаря резервированию возможностей между независимыми узлами.
Безопасность от перенагрузок и DDoS-атак
Сеть доставки содержимого гарантирует безопасность веб-ресурсов от распространённых атак типа отказ в обслуживании. Географическое рассредоточение узлов даёт поглощать значительные массивы опасного потока без влияния на работоспособность. Атакующие обращения рассредоточиваются между множеством узлов вместо концентрации на одном сервере.
Отсев объёма на уровне периферийных серверов останавливает подозрительные запросы до прибытия центрального сервера. Механизмы анализируют паттерны активности и определяют подозрительную деятельность. Алгоритмы машинного обучения определяют характеристики автоматизированных вторжений и ботнетов. Блокировка вредоносных IP-адресов выполняется автономно.
Лимитирование скорости вызовов пин ап казино предотвращает переполнение от одного адреса. Процесс rate limiting задаёт наивысшее число обращений с адреса за промежуток. Переход порога вызывает к краткосрочной блокированию отправителя.
Запасная ёмкость распределённой инфраструктуры даёт обрабатывать с резкими скачками легитимного трафика. Масштабируемость сети гарантирует выполнение возросшего количества запросов без падения быстродействия. Автоматическое перераспределение загрузки нейтрализует выход единичных серверов при вторжениях.
Преимущества и ограничения CDN
Применение сети доставки содержимого даёт обилие плюсов для владельцев веб-ресурсов. Технология решает критические проблемы быстродействия пин ап и доступности.
- Ускорение открытия сайтов увеличивает удовлетворённость юзеров и оптимизирует активностные показатели. Снижение времени ответа благоприятно влияет на конверсию и коммерческие показатели.
- Уменьшение нагрузки на исходный узел сохраняет вычислительные возможности и расходы на инфраструктуру. Оптимизация пропускной возможности линии снижает расходы на поток.
- Увеличение надёжности обеспечивает функционирование веб-ресурса при неполадках отдельных пунктов. Географическое дублирование оберегает от местных системных сбоев.
- Безопасность от DDoS-атак исключает недоступность портала при злонамеренных манипуляциях. Распространённая система поглощает вредоносный поток без воздействия на легитимных посетителей.
Недостатки технологии предполагают анализа при подготовке внедрения. Расценки предложений провайдеров может быть существенной для разработок с большими объёмами трафика. Установка сохранения переменного содержимого нуждается усилий программистов. Привязка от стороннего поставщика формирует угрозы при программных проблемах.
Где используются сети доставки контента
Системы доставки контента обретают использование в разных сферах онлайн экономики. Система сделалась эталоном для компаний, оперирующих с значительными объёмами потока.
Системы трансляционного видео используют CDN для доставки материалов миллионам пользователям параллельно. Сервисы онлайн-кинотеатров гарантируют показ видео без буферизации. Распространённая структура справляется с пиковыми нагруженностями во период премьер востребованных фильмов.
Интернет-магазины используют CDN для разгона подгрузки каталогов изделий и изображений продукции. Стремительная выдача контента критична для конверсии пользователей в покупателей. Задержки при просмотре товаров ведут к снижению покупок.
Информационные порталы используют распределённую инфраструктуру для исполнения пиков потока при размещении важных публикаций. Сеть гарантирует работоспособность сайта при неожиданном росте объёма посетителей. Фотографии и видеоролики подгружаются оперативно вне зависимости от географического местонахождения пользователей.
Игровые платформы распространяют обновления через CDN миллионам пользователей. Рассредоточение документов инсталляции pin up выполняется продуктивнее через географически близкие машины. Бизнес сайты и учебные системы используют технологию для международного присутствия.

